Recognition of the head gesture under dialog

Abstract(in English) In this paper, while performing functional analysis of the visual reaction which appears during a dialog for the purpose of realizing a more advanced dialog system, the detection technique of the head gesture which bears an important role there is proposed. First, in order to analyze the visual reaction under dialog, face-to-face human dialogue was filmed. For each frame of picture in the filmed data, the head area was extracted using color information. The optical flow in the area and it utilized as the feature vector for the gesture recognition was calculated. HMM based gesture recognition is applied to spot three kinds of head gesture, "nodding", " doubting", and "shaking". The unification method of voice information was also investigated in order to improve recognition performance.
